annieice's read books


Expand filter menu Filter list (832 books)

832 books

10 hours, 23 minutes audio 2002

nonfiction business psychology self help informative inspiring reflective slow-paced

76 pages paperback 2023

fiction fantasy graphic novel middle grade adventurous emotional fast-paced

345 pages hardcover 2022

fiction fantasy romance young adult adventurous lighthearted medium-paced

256 pages paperback 2020

nonfiction self help young adult informative inspiring fast-paced

270 pages paperback 2003

fiction dystopian middle grade adventurous mysterious medium-paced

228 pages paperback 2023

fiction graphic novel young adult adventurous emotional lighthearted medium-paced

208 pages digital 2023

fiction contemporary graphic novel young adult funny lighthearted fast-paced

247 pages paperback 2022

fiction graphic novel young adult emotional lighthearted medium-paced

40 pages digital user-added

nonfiction childrens

267 pages digital 2023

fiction fantasy middle grade young adult